From 2bcb64a8506bc7fd191ce3a0a916d8b1dae71da8 Mon Sep 17 00:00:00 2001 From: Damyan Ivanov Date: Fri, 7 May 2021 18:32:06 +0300 Subject: [PATCH] use the primary theme colour for transaction list accents a bit more readable in dark mode --- .../ui/transaction_list/TransactionRowHolder.java | 4 ++-- app/src/main/java/net/ktnx/mobileledger/utils/Colors.java | 6 +++--- 2 files changed, 5 insertions(+), 5 deletions(-) diff --git a/app/src/main/java/net/ktnx/mobileledger/ui/transaction_list/TransactionRowHolder.java b/app/src/main/java/net/ktnx/mobileledger/ui/transaction_list/TransactionRowHolder.java index 35fdcecf..2edf59cb 100644 --- a/app/src/main/java/net/ktnx/mobileledger/ui/transaction_list/TransactionRowHolder.java +++ b/app/src/main/java/net/ktnx/mobileledger/ui/transaction_list/TransactionRowHolder.java @@ -91,8 +91,8 @@ class TransactionRowHolder extends TransactionRowHolderBase { if ((boldAccountName != null) && acc.getAccountName() .startsWith(boldAccountName)) { - accName.setTextColor(Colors.secondary); - accAmount.setTextColor(Colors.secondary); + accName.setTextColor(Colors.primary); + accAmount.setTextColor(Colors.primary); SpannableString ss = new SpannableString(acc.getAccountName()); ss.setSpan(new StyleSpan(Typeface.BOLD), 0, boldAccountName.length(), diff --git a/app/src/main/java/net/ktnx/mobileledger/utils/Colors.java b/app/src/main/java/net/ktnx/mobileledger/utils/Colors.java index fa56c19f..7cf710ac 100644 --- a/app/src/main/java/net/ktnx/mobileledger/utils/Colors.java +++ b/app/src/main/java/net/ktnx/mobileledger/utils/Colors.java @@ -68,7 +68,7 @@ public class Colors { }; private static final HashMap themePrimaryColor = new HashMap<>(); public static @ColorInt - int secondary; + int primary; @ColorInt public static int tableRowDarkBG; public static int profileThemeId = DEFAULT_HUE_DEG; @@ -76,8 +76,8 @@ public class Colors { TypedValue tv = new TypedValue(); theme.resolveAttribute(R.attr.table_row_dark_bg, tv, true); tableRowDarkBG = tv.data; - theme.resolveAttribute(R.attr.colorSecondary, tv, true); - secondary = tv.data; + theme.resolveAttribute(R.attr.colorPrimary, tv, true); + primary = tv.data; if (themePrimaryColor.size() == 0) { for (int themeId : themeIDs) { -- 2.39.2